I would agree that out of the remaining candidate races, it would seem like Batarians are the most obvious, but what they have that the Asari, Turians, Salarians etc don't, I'm not sure.

I think, if it really were the Batarians then I could only conclude that this must have been a pretty slow cycle. The Batarians must be the best of a bad bunch!
